Output 2868d77f33d86b246a434091130b166181dc71b0a1cb7b149557eb32c4252983:26

value
649027
script pubkey
OP_0 OP_PUSHBYTES_20 c95bf27085224320e273f5b29e2111ded516b144
address
bc1qe9dlyuy9yfpjpcnn7kefugg3mm23dv2ywq0ex3
transaction
2868d77f33d86b246a434091130b166181dc71b0a1cb7b149557eb32c4252983
spent
true